所以我有个奇怪的问题。如果我在以太网接口上配置/30 ip,例如在Router1上配置10.10.10.1/30,在Router2上在以太网接口上配置10.10.10.2/30,则可以使用OSPF (形成邻接等)来处理彼此的fine...no问题。
但是,如果我删除这些信任,并将每个ip分配到每个路由器上的loopback0接口,我就无法对它们进行平分,并且没有形成邻接。
我配置了OSPF,并将接口添加到区域0。我不知道为什么会这样。如果你需要我的任何信任/输出,请告诉我。
Router 1 - with private ip configured on ethernet interface as ptp link comes up fine.
---------
#sho ip ospf neighbor
Port Address Pri State Neigh Address Neigh ID Ev
8/21-8/22 10.10.10.1 1 FULL/OTHER 10.10.10.2 10.10.10.2 5
ethernet 8/21-8/22,OSPF enabled
IP Address 10.10.10.1, Area 0
OSPF state ptr2ptr, Pri 1, Cost 1, Options 2, Type pt-2-pt Events 3
Router 2
---------
#sh ip ospf neighbor
Port Address Pri State Neigh Address Neigh ID Ev
5/1-5/2 10.10.10.2 1 FULL/OTHER 10.10.10.1 10.10.10.1 14
If I switch to the loopbacks with the publicly routable ip, here is the output:
Router 1
--------
No ospf neighbor formation
lb2,OSPF enabled
IP Address 111.111.111.1, Area 0
OSPF state DR, Pri 1, Cost 0, Options 2, Type broadcast Events 5
Timers(sec): Transit 1, Retrans 5, Hello 10, Dead 40
DR: Router ID 111.111.111.1 Interface Address 111.111.111.1
BDR: Router ID 0.0.0.0 Interface Address 0.0.0.0
Neighbor Count = 0, Adjacent Neighbor Count= 0
#sh ip route 111.111.111.0
Total number of IP routes: 262007, avail: 137 (out of max 262144)
Destination NetMask Gateway Port Cost Type
111.111.111.0 255.255.255.252 0.0.0.0 lb2 1 D
Router 2
--------
No ospf neighbor formation
lb1,OSPF enabled
IP Address 111.111.111.2, Area 0
OSPF state DR, Pri 1, Cost 0, Options 2, Type broadcast Events 11
Timers(sec): Transit 1, Retrans 5, Hello 10, Dead 40
DR: Router ID 111.111.111.2 Interface Address 111.111.111.2
BDR: Router ID 0.0.0.0 Interface Address 0.0.0.0
Neighbor Count = 0, Adjacent Neighbor Count= 0
#sh ip route 111.111.111.0
Total number of IP routes: 262119, avail: 21 (out of max 262144)
Destination NetMask Gateway Port Cost Type
111.111.111.0 255.255.255.252 0.0.0.0 lb1 1 D发布于 2013-07-25 14:35:52
当您配置接口时,Router1和Router2有连接的路由。
当您配置回送环时,连接的路由与L3传递的以太网接口无关。
发布于 2013-07-25 16:15:53
当您将IP作为/30分配给以太网接口时,路由器会发送一个ARP查询,查询相邻IP的MAC地址,因为它是在链路上的,因此需要一个已知的MAC地址才能实际发送数据包。
如果您将IP移动回送,显然这是一个内部的虚拟接口,它不是任何相邻的东西,因此不会发生任何事情。
您可以通过为邻居IP创建一个手动的ARP入口和路由来解决这个问题,但是这样做并没有合理的理由。
另外,考虑使用/31而不是/30 --确保这两种设备都很满意(大多数是这样),这样您就可以节省几个地址了。
https://networkengineering.stackexchange.com/questions/2502
复制相似问题